GEOG 340  - Regional Geography

Units: 3


Offers students the opportunity to examine population and migration factors, spatial configurations, alternative theories, and special issues regarding regional development. The specific region or subregion discussed is reflected in its subtitle. Each area will be analyzed in-depth allowing a deeper understanding and discussion than is possible in a broader survey course.

E. North America
G. United States
Satisfies GE area: UD4
